Output c73c70818959ee4a4b80b69fe6a72d5ecf8fc44a6dcc485bfabce78c9649f361:0

value
107233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ab202ea548fcb546ba44e90655ac9418cf541662 OP_EQUAL
address
3HHr2QVcuyuDQAjSqPwSt4jngR9c1rf51P
transaction
c73c70818959ee4a4b80b69fe6a72d5ecf8fc44a6dcc485bfabce78c9649f361
spent
true